Award dated 6 March 2018
International Centre for Settlement of Investment Disputes
- Decision summary
- The Tribunal declared that it had jurisdiction over specified claims, upheld the Respondent's remaining jurisdictional objections, and dismissed the Claimant's merits, compensation, and interest claims. It ordered Mercer International, Inc. to pay Canada CAN$9,000,000.00 in legal costs, with each party bearing its own arbitration costs.

Supplementary Decision dated 10 December 2018
International Centre for Settlement of Investment Disputes
- Decision summary
- The Tribunal dismissed the Claimant's Request for a supplementary decision. It ordered each party to bear its own costs of the supplementary-decision proceeding and the parties to bear ICSID's administrative fees and expenses in equal shares.
